Visa claimed it prepares to introduce a specialised resolution for monetary establishment transfers, lacking cost card and the everyday straight debit process.

Visa, which together with Mastercard is simply one of many globe’s largest card networks, claimed Thursday it prepares to introduce a specialised resolution for account-to-account (A2A) settlements in Europe following 12 months.

Users will definitely have the ability established straight debits– purchases that take funds straight out of your checking account– on distributors’ ecommerce outlets with merely a few clicks.

Visa claimed prospects will definitely have the power to verify these settlements much more shortly and enhance any kind of issues by clicking a change of their monetary utility, offering a comparable diploma of protection to once they make the most of their playing cards.

The resolution wants to help people deal with troubles like unapproved auto-renewals of memberships, by making it simpler for people to show round straight debit purchases and acquire their money again, Visa claimed. It won’t at first use its A2A resolution to factors like tv streaming options, health heart subscriptions and meals bins, Visa included, but that is ready for the long run.

The merchandise will at first introduce within the U.Okay. in very early 2025, with succeeding launches within the Nordic space and somewhere else in Europe in a while in 2025.

Direct debit migraines

The hassle presently is that when a buyer establishes a settlement for factors like vitality bills or youngster care, they require to fill out a straight debit sort.

But this makes use of prospects little management, as they should share their monetary establishment info and particular person particulars, which isn’t defend, and have truly restricted management over the settlement amount.

Static direct debits, for instance, require advance discover of any modifications to the quantity taken, that means you must both cancel the direct debit and arrange a brand new one or perform a one-off switch.

With Visa A2A, customers will be capable of arrange variable recurring funds (VRP), a brand new kind of fee that enables folks to make and handle recurring funds of various quantities.

“We want to bring pay-by-bank methods into the 21st century and give consumers choice, peace of mind and a digital experience they know and love,” Mandy Lamb, Visa’s managing director for the U.Okay. and Ireland, mentioned in a press release Thursday.

“That’s why we are collaborating with UK banks and open banking players, bringing our technology and years of experience in the payments card market to create an open system for A2A payments to thrive.”

Visa’s A2A product depends on a know-how known as open banking, which requires lenders to offer third-party fintechs with entry to shopper banking information.

Open banking has gained reputation over time, particularly in Europe, because of regulatory reforms to the banking system.

The know-how has enabled new fee companies that may hyperlink on to customers’ financial institution accounts and authorize funds on their behalf — offered they’ve bought permission.

In 2021, Visa acquired Tink, an open banking service, for 1.8 billion euros ($2 billion). The deal got here on the heels of an deserted bid from Visa to purchase competing open banking agency Plaid.

Visa’s buyout of Tink was considered as a manner for it to get forward of the risk from rising fintechs constructing merchandise that permit customers — and retailers — to keep away from paying its card transaction charges.

Merchants have lengthy bemoaned Visa and Mastercard’s credit score and debit card charges, accusing the businesses of inflating so-called interchange charges and barring them from directing folks to cheaper options.

In March, the 2 corporations reached a historic $30 billion settlement to cut back their interchange charges — that are taken out of a service provider’s checking account when a consumer makes use of their card to pay for one thing.

Visa didn’t share particulars on how it will monetize its A2A service. By giving retailers the choice to bypass playing cards for funds, there’s a danger that Visa might probably cannibalize its personal card enterprise.

For its half, Visa informed CNBC it’s and at all times has been centered on enabling the most effective methods for folks to pay and receives a commission, whether or not that’s by a card or non-card transaction.
